Output 9df34f66bde926f0001895e53f4fa92e1de8b7055d59ab281f45214bf58b2be4:0

value
555955437
script pubkey
OP_0 OP_PUSHBYTES_20 45d38fa1e9667dcdcc9900c3bb6bcd128514317c
address
bc1qghfclg0fve7umnyeqrpmk67dz2z3gvtu0lacyf
transaction
9df34f66bde926f0001895e53f4fa92e1de8b7055d59ab281f45214bf58b2be4
confirmations
386572
spent
true